I would run a bolt through it to hold the shaft from twisting. They can be kinda worn by the time we get them. I've normally opted to weld the tube, jumping over the rubber, to the outside "coupler" of sorts.
Sometimes folks still complain about slop and it's always 2 possibilities. 1)the two halves need set screws or 2) the top rubber is broken
